  • Page 10: Installation

    Installation IMPORTANT! This appliance must be left to stand in an upright position for at least 4 hours before being switched on for the first time. y This appliance has been designed for Domestic Use Only. Remove all packaging and securing tape from the appliance.
  • Page 11: Space Requirement

    Space Requirement The following space is recommended. Clearances around the chest freezer Sides ---------------- 10cm Back ----------------- 10cm Top ------------------- 70cm Warning! It must be possible to disconnect the appliance from the mains power supply; the plug must therefore be easily accessible after installation. Electrical connection Before plugging in, ensure that the voltage and frequency shown on the rating plate correspond to your domestic power supply.

  • Page 15: Storing Frozen Food

    Storing frozen food When first starting-up or after a period out of use, before putting the products in the compartment let the appliance run at least 24 hours on the higher settings. CAUTION! In the event of accidental defrosting, for example due to a power failure, if the power has been off for longer than the value shown in the technical characteristics chart under "rising time", the defrosted food must be consumed quickly or cooked immediately and then re-frozen (after cooling).
  • Page 16 Cleaning For hygienic reasons the appliance interior, including interior accessories, should be cleaned regularly. Caution! The appliance may not be connected to the mains during cleaning. Danger of electrical shock! Before cleaning, switch the appliance off and remove the plug from the mains, or switch off or turn out the circuit breaker or fuse.
  • Page 17: Defrosting The Freezer

    Defrosting the freezer CAUTION! Never use sharp metal tools to scrape off frost as you could damage the appliance. Do not use a mechanical device or any artificial means to speed up the Defrost the freezer when the frost layer reaches a thickness of about 10-15 mm. Switch off the appliance.
